where the future takes to the road! About the Role We are seeking a
motivated and detail-oriented Operations Support Specialist to join
our team. This entry-level position is ideal for individuals who
are eager to gain experience in customer support, technical
troubleshooting, and hands-on assembly of advanced systems. You
will play a key role in supporting our customers by managing
inbound calls, resolving system-related issues, and assisting with
the assembly, setup, and testing of our high-end driving
simulators. Key Responsibilities · Customer Support o Receive and
respond to inbound telephone calls from customers. o Document,
troubleshoot, and resolve system issues with professionalism and
accuracy. o Escalate complex technical issues to the appropriate
teams when necessary. o Maintain accurate records of customer
interactions and resolutions in support systems. · Technical
Operations o Assist with the assembly, setup, and calibration of
high-end driving simulators. o Perform functional tests to ensure
all systems meet quality and performance standards. o Provide
support to senior technicians during simulator installations and
upgrades. o Maintain a clean and organized workspace, following
safety and quality protocols. · Collaboration & Reporting o Work
closely with the operations, engineering, and support teams to
resolve issues. o Report recurring problems and provide feedback to
improve products and processes. o Participate in training sessions
to expand technical knowledge and customer service skills.
Qualifications · Requires a High School Diploma or equivalent ·
with 0 to 3 years of prior related experience. · Strong
communication skills, both verbal and written. · Basic technical
aptitude and willingness to learn new systems. · Ability to work
effectively in a team environment and independently when needed. ·
Detail-oriented with strong organizational and problem-solving
skills. · Customer-focused with a positive, professional attitude.
Preferred Skills · Associate or bachelor’s degree preferred. ·
Experience in customer support, help desk, or technical
troubleshooting. · Familiarity with hardware assembly, electronics,
or simulation systems. · Knowledge of ticketing systems, CRM tools,
or technical documentation practices.
